Now that the metal is done it's time to get this place ready on the inside! The garage will be insulated along with the house, so everything in there has to be framed up before that step of the project can be completed.

Thanks for the video. What is height if your first girt?
@MrPostFrame
@MrPostFrame 4 жыл бұрын
My bottom treated girt is a 2x12 and starts about 7”s below the top of the fished concrete. My next girt is a 2x6 and the center is 36”s up from the finished concrete.
@MrPostFrame
@MrPostFrame 4 жыл бұрын
The rest are 2’ on center the rest of the way up.

Question: It looked like you didn't toenail the bookshelves into the outside girts. Is that because of the possibility of penetrating the outside steel, or is it just not necessary?
@MrPostFrame
@MrPostFrame 4 жыл бұрын
It’s not necessary all though it would have been nice to have had the time to put them in prior to putting the steel up and screwed them in through the outside girt. There are some post frames that only have bookshelf girts and then all the outside and inside finishes are attached directly to the same girt.

The problem with bookshelf girts is you just created a ton of thermal bridges. I decided it was having all those thermal bridges wasn't worth the extra 3 inches of interior space.
@MrPostFrame
@MrPostFrame 4 жыл бұрын
I completely understand that. My garage is the only place I am planning on the bookshelf girts. I wanted them for a couple reasons. One is the windows I ordered have pre installed jambs for a 7” wall so it would have created more work by putting interior girts on. Would have caused problems with my garage trims as well.
